    The SAP error message /SHCM/ONEMDS_WFP_BL009 Infotype &1 mapping failed typically occurs in the context of the SAP SuccessFactors integration with SAP HCM (Human Capital Management). This error indicates that there is a problem with the mapping of a specific infotype (identified by &1) during the data transfer process.
    
    Cause: Mapping Issues: The error usually arises when the system cannot find a valid mapping for the specified infotype in the configuration settings. This could be due to missing or incorrect mapping entries in the integration settings. Data Inconsistencies: There may be inconsistencies or errors in the data being transferred, such as invalid values or formats that do not match the expected criteria for the infotype. Configuration Errors: Incorrect configuration in the integration setup between SAP HCM and SuccessFactors can lead to this error. This includes issues in the middleware or data transfer settings.
